        Senior Account Executive - Advertising Sales
- Microsoft Corporation (Los Angeles, CA)
- 
             Microsoft Advertising is scaling its Gaming advertising business and is seeking a passionate, innovative, and broad-thinking **Senior Account Executive** to work on approaching agency teams and helping take our media offering to the next level. This is an opportunity for you to share our story in the market and build relationships within the NYC advertising agency holding company landscape. We’re looking for an experienced Senior Account Executive with previous experience working within Media and/or Ad Technology, generating demand for Digital Media Sales. Responsibilities + Cultivate and build relationships with strategic investment partners at agency holding companies and clients. + Oversee several existing high-value partnerships with support from sales management. + Ensure mutual success between customer and Microsoft Advertising, while maximizing the potential from the relationship. + Manage business and technical escalations and continually communicate requirements to all stakeholders, internal and external. Qualifications Required/minimum qualifications + Bachelor's Degree in Sales, Marketing, or related field AND 8+ years experience in sales, advertising, or marketing with a focus on online media, or digital advertising OR Master's Degree in Business Administration in Sales, Marketing, or related field AND 5+ years experience in sales, advertising, or marketing with a focus on online media, or digital advertising OR 9+ years experience in sales, advertising, or marketing with a focus on online media, or digital advertising OR equivalent experience. + Experience in online media, digital advertising, or Search Engine Marketing Sales and Service experience. Additional or preferred qualifications + Bachelor's Degree in Sales, Marketing, or related field AND 12+ years experience in sales, advertising, or marketing with a focus on online media, or digital advertising OR Master's Degree in Business Administration in Sales, Marketing, or related field AND 10+ years experience in sales, advertising, or marketing with a focus on online media, or digital advertising OR equivalent experience. + Minimum 5 years media experience in an ad agency partnership or direct media sales capacity. + Working knowledge of programmatic execution and understanding of technology e.g.. SSP management, video/mobile media products, audience targeting and the programmatic landscape. + Solid analytical and organizational skills with experience working through cross-functional teams. + Experience making recommendations to mid- to senior- level executives. Advertising Account Management IC4 - The typical base pay range for this role across the U.S. is USD $107,600 - $187,500 per year. There is a different range applicable to specific work locations, within the San Francisco Bay area and New York City metropolitan area, and the base pay range for this role in those locations is USD $145,600 - $205,600 per year.
